## Break-Glass Access — Proctorline Queue

Plugin authors normally cannot touch the live exam-proctoring queue. In a verified outage, break-glass access may be granted for one hour, fully audited. Request it through your publisher console and state the affected exam sessions. Activation requires the recovery passphrase shown directly below.

vault phrase of fafop-hahop = ralys-kasion-normir-belix-silys-fendor

The engine converts all ingredient quantities to base units, applies the user's scale factor, then reverses conversion with unit-appropriate rounding. Non-linear ingredients (leavening, salt, gelling agents) are scaled on a damped curve rather than linearly, since straight multiplication produces inedible results at large batch sizes. On-call engineers should know that the damping curve and rounding thresholds are configuration, not code, and can be hot-reloaded. The current production constants are listed below.

tuning constants:
RATE_LIMITS = {
    "wenwyn": 5,
    "druael": 1,
}

Subject: Reset flow revamp — ready for cut

The revamped password reset flow for Lanternly is merged and green on staging. Token expiry shortened to 15 minutes, rate limiting added on the request endpoint, old email templates removed. No migration needed. Please include it in Thursday's cut and note it in the changelog. The candidate build identifier is below.

pipeline stamp: htk31_3c6b63a1fd55b8745625d3b6ce9c5fc

Night-shift staff: Floor 4 of the Tellhaven Building opens this week. After 21:00, access is via the rear stairwell only; the lifts are locked out overnight during the settling period. Complete a walk-through of the new floor once per shift and log it. The stairwell keypad accepts the code below.

badge for yahop-fawep: bdg-XBKXI-68071